How to Choose the Right Wolf Cut with Bangs
The selection of a suitable wolf cut with bangs is based on your hair texture, facial structure, and personal grooming schedule. Thick hair requires voluminous layers, whereas thin hair needs light layers. Your facial structure should be considered as round faces require long bangs, while oval faces can adapt to any style. Time commitment to styling should be taken into consideration.
Best Hair Types and Face Shapes
Wolf bang cuts are flexible enough to accommodate different hair types. The hair that gets best results from such cuts is thick or wavy hair since layers will provide extra volume. Layers can also be added to fine hair to make it voluminous. Faces that fit well into wolf cut bangs are oval, square, or round faces.
Styling and Maintenance Tips
Taking care of the wolf cut hairstyle with bangs involves proper maintenance. One should apply light styling products such as mousses and sprays to boost layers. It is important to trim the bangs regularly to maintain their shape. One should avoid applying heavy oils because they make hair flat.
How to Ask Your Hairstylist for This Look
When seeing your stylist, tell her you would like to get the wolf cut but with bangs. Bring in pictures of reference styles to ensure that there is no miscommunication on what style you desire. Talk about how thick or thin you would like the bangs, along with how long you want the hair.
Frequently Asked Questions
What is a wolf cut with bangs?
It is a layered haircut combined with bangs that adds volume and texture to the hair.
Do bangs suit all face shapes?
Yes, but the style of bangs should be adjusted to match your face shape.
Is this haircut high maintenance?
No, it usually requires minimal styling with simple products.
Can I get this cut with curly hair?
Yes, it works well with curls and enhances natural texture.
How often should I trim the bangs?
Every three to four weeks helps maintain their shape.
